Cops arrest high-value drug suspect in Lapu-Lapu City

POLICE collared a high-value drug suspect in a buy-bust operation conducted by the City Intelligence Unit (CIU) of the Lapu-Lapu Police Office (LCPO) on Sunday, June 13, 2021.

The operation, led by team CIU team leader, Police Lieutenant Noah Añana under the supervision of Police Major Joey Bicoy, took place near the Public Utility Jeepney Terminal in barangay Pajo, Lapu-Lapu City at 8:30 a.m. on June 13.

Arrested was Emmanuel Hugo Pastrano, also known as Noel, a resident of Barangay San Nicolas, Cebu City.

Police confiscated from Pastrano’s possession one pouch, with eight small packs of what they believed to be shabu, weighing 213 grams and estimated to be worth P1,448,444.

CIU operatives said they conducted surveillance on Pastrano for a month after they received information on his illegal activities.

Pastrano, who was jobless, reportedly has a contact inside the jail where he gets his supply then sells it to buyers.

Police, however, said Pastrano had no links to the three drug suspects killed by operatives in a buy-bust operation last June 11 in barangay Taptap, Cebu City. The suspects, who yielded P68 million worth of shabu, reportedly had a different supplier. (GCM)
